Description
The Business Development Manager will be responsible for driving revenue growth and market expansion for a reputable diagnostic clinic with over two decades of operation in Nigeria.
The role focuses on developing and managing strategic relationships with hospitals, Corporate organizations, and key healthcare stakeholders.
The ideal candidate will identify new business opportunities, negotiate service agreements and retainerships, and expand referral networks across public and private healthcare institutions.
The role requires a strong understanding of Nigeria's healthcare ecosystem, corporate health schemes, pricing structures, and regulatory requirements affecting diagnostic services.
The Business Development Manager will work closely with clinical, finance, and operations teams to align business strategies with service delivery capacity, quality assurance, and turnaround time expectations.
Responsibilities also include market intelligence gathering, competitor analysis, proposal preparation, and ensuring client satisfaction and contract renewals.
The successful candidate must demonstrate strong relationship management, negotiation, and communication skills, with a proven ability to grow accounts and sustain long-term partners.
